About the Role

KEO Group is seeking a Project Civil Engineer to join their team in Riyadh, Saudi Arabia. This full-time position involves supporting the delivery of significant infrastructure, mixed-use, commercial, and development projects. The role requires ensuring civil engineering works meet project specifications, quality standards, contractual obligations, and client expectations.

Project Delivery and Site Supervision

The Project Civil Engineer will serve as a key technical representative on-site. Responsibilities include monitoring and supervising civil construction activities to ensure compliance with approved drawings, specifications, schedules, and applicable standards. This involves reviewing contractor submissions such as shop drawings, method statements, and material submittals. Regular site inspections and audits will be conducted to verify construction quality and adherence to project requirements. The role also entails identifying construction issues and providing timely technical solutions, as well as coordinating with multidisciplinary teams including structural, architectural, and MEP disciplines, and assisting in monitoring project milestones against approved programs.

Quality and Contractual Oversight

Ensuring all civil works conform to project specifications, local regulations, and international standards is a core function. This includes reviewing and witnessing inspections and testing activities, and supporting quality control processes to address and close out non-conformance issues. The Project Civil Engineer will also review and assess contractor requests for information (RFIs), technical queries, and variation proposals. Support will be provided in evaluating progress claims, contractor performance, and change orders from a technical standpoint. Maintaining accurate project records, site reports, and engineering documentation is also required.

Health, Safety, and Environmental Compliance

A critical aspect of the role involves promoting and enforcing project health, safety, and environmental (HSE) requirements. This includes monitoring contractor compliance with approved HSE plans and procedures, participating in safety inspections and audits, and contributing to incident investigations. Fostering a proactive safety culture across all project activities is essential.

Stakeholder Engagement

Effective liaison with clients, contractors, authorities, utility providers, and other project stakeholders is necessary. The Project Civil Engineer will attend project meetings to provide technical updates on progress, risks, and key issues, and will support project managers in managing stakeholder expectations and achieving project objectives.

Qualifications and Experience

Candidates should possess a minimum of 5 to 10 years of career experience. A Bachelor Degree in Civil Engineering or a related field is required. Previous experience working for an engineering consultancy, project management consultancy (PMC), or construction supervision consultant is essential for this role.
